Ich habe xmonad in einer Debian-VMware-VM auf OSX installiert. In Gnome habe ich die Bildschirmauflösung über das GUI-Menü auf 1440/900 geändert, aber diese Änderung hatte keine Auswirkungen auf die Auflösung, die ich erhalte, wenn ich mit xmonad als Fenstermanager angemeldet bin. Ich hätte wirklich gerne eine normale Bildschirmauflösung in xmonad. Wie kann ich das erreichen? Eine Konfigurationsdatei ändern? Etwas auf der Befehlszeile tun?
Antwort1
Ich habe endlich herausgefunden, wie das geht (für eine Sitzung, ich habe noch nicht herausgefunden, wie ich die Änderung nach dem Abmelden beibehalte):
- Melden Sie sich mit xmonad an.
- Öffnen Sie das Terminal (Umschalt+Alt+Eingabe).
- Geben Sie den Befehl ein
xrandr -s 1440x900
und drücken Sie die Eingabetaste. Wobei 1440 x 900 natürlich die Bildschirmauflösung ist.
Antwort2
Fügen Sie dies zu Ihrer .xinitrc
Datei oder .xsession hinzu, um es beim Start zu laden:
xrandr --output Virtual-0 --mode 1440x900
Notiz,Virtuell-0ist der Anzeigename. Um den Namen der Anzeige auf Ihrem System abzurufen, geben Sie ihn einfach xrandr
in ein Terminal ein, während der X-Server läuft.